Square floor area formula: S = a2, where а – side. Rectangular floor area formula: S = a × b, where а, b – sides. Triangular floor area formula: S = (a × h) / 2, where а – base, h – height. WebFeb 27, 2024 · Salvatore Salamone. The Floor Area Ratio (FAR) is a commonly used real estate metric. It is the ratio of a building’s available square footage to the total area of the lot on which the building sits.
